The Journey of Life Is Also About Change

As anyone who has ever tried to change a habit knows, change is never easy. In fact, it can be downright difficult.

We all know that the journey of life is about change. We change schools, careers, homes, and even countries. Sometimes these changes are forced upon us, and sometimes we choose to make them.

But either way, change is a constant part of life. And yet, for all its ubiquity, change is something that we often resist. We cling to the familiar, even when it no longer serves us. Why is that?

One reason may be that change can be scary. It’s hard to let go of what we know, even when what we know isn’t good for us. Change can also be uncertain. We don’t always know what will happen when we make a change, and that can be unsettling. Finally, change can be costly. It can take time and money to make a major change in our lives.

All of these are valid concerns. But they shouldn’t stop us from making the changes we need to make in order to live our best lives. Change may be difficult, but it’s also essential for growth and progress.

So instead of avoiding change, we should embrace it. After all, the journey of life is also about change. Who knows what exciting new things we will discover if we’re open to making a few changes along the way.

You may change jobs, move to new places, and experience both good times and bad times. All of these changes are part of the journey. And each one presents an opportunity for you to learn and grow as a person.
